cpu/SMT: Move smt/control simple exit cases earlier
Move the simple exit cases, i.e. those which don't depend on the value written, earlier in the function. That makes it clearer that regardless of the input those states cannot be transitioned out of. That does have a user-visible effect, in that the error returned will now always be EPERM/ENODEV for those states, regardless of the value written. Previously writing an invalid value would return EINVAL even when in those states.
